WebSep 12, 2024 · The slope of the line is the resistance, or the voltage divided by the current. This result is known as Ohm’s law: (9.5.2) V = I R. where V is the voltage measured in volts across the object in question, I is the current measured through the object in amps, and R is the resistance in units of ohms.
